[0020] like figure 1 As shown, a flexible spray-resistant and impact-resistant nano-intervention medium-voltage fire-resistant cable includes a cable inner core and a cable outer layer wrapped around the cable inner core.
[0021] The inner core of the cable includes three insulated wire cores 1 , which are twisted together. Between the inner core of the cable and the outer layer of the cable, there is a soft flame-retardant filler 2 made of nanotechnology, and the outer layer of the cable is the first composite refractory layer 3, the second composite refractory layer 4, and the armor layer 5 from the inside to the outside. , Sheath 6.
